虚拟主机windows虚拟主机评测网
本文目录一览:
- 1、Windows虚拟主机的权限如何设置
- 2、windows虚拟机有什么用处?
- 3、如何在Windows系统中配置Apache虚拟主机
- 4、什么是虚拟主机
- 5、虚拟主机的两个系统Linux和Windows,哪个好?
Windows虚拟主机的权限如何设置
windows 2000虚拟主机基本权限的设置
在这里说一下我以为比较安全的win2000虚拟主机的权限设置方法,仅仅是说下权限设置。
一.虚拟主机需要的软件及环境
1.Serv-U5.0.11(似乎不安全,但是也未必)
2.Mysql数据库
3.Mssql数据库
4.PcAnyWhere远程控制
5.杀毒软件,我一般使用诺顿8.0
6.php5
7.ActivePerl5.8
以上各种软件,除Mssql数据库以为,其他的都应去官方网站下载推荐版本安装。下面开始就是安装设置了,从系统安装完开始。假设系统安装的windows2000高级服务器版,系统分为c盘,d盘和e盘,全部是ntfs格式。
二.系统端口设置
虚拟主机,一般同时使用PcanyWhere和终端服务进行控制,终端服务要更改端口,比如修改成8735端口。根据要开放的服务,去设置TCP/IP筛选。为什么不使用本地安全策略了?个人认为TCP/IP筛选比较严格,因为这里是除非明确允许否则拒绝,而本地安全策略是除非明确拒绝否则允许。如果我理解不当,还请指教。TCP/IP筛选设置如下:
TCP端口只允许21,80,5631,8735,10001,10002,10003,10004,10005;IP协议只允许6;UDP端口我没有做过详细测试,不敢乱说,以后测试了再补上。TCP/IP端口里面的10001-10005是设置Serv-U的PASV模式使用的端口,当然也可以使用别的。
本地连接属性里面,卸载所有的其他协议,只留下Internet协议(TCP/IP),顺便把administrator帐号改个复杂点的名字,并且在本地安全策略里面设置不显示上次登陆帐号,对帐号锁定做出合适的设置。然后重新启动计算机,这步设置已经完成。
现在开始安装软件,所有的软件都安装在d盘,e盘作数据备份使用。先安装Serv-U到d:Serv-U,并且汉化顺便破解,嘿嘿。然后依次安装到d盘。现在开始设置权限。首先二话不说,c盘,d盘和e盘的安全里面把Everyone删除,添加改名后的administrator和system,让他们完全控制。
高级里面重置所有子对象的权限并允许传播可继承权限。这样系统所有的.文件,目录全部是由改名后的administrator和system控制了,并且自动继承上级目录的权限,下面开始为每个目录设置对应的权限。
运行asp,建立数据库连接需要使用C:Program FilesCommon Files目录下面的文件。在这里,设置C:Program FilesCommon Files权限,加入everyone,权限为读取,列出文件夹目录,读取及运行。还可以使用高级标签进行更加严格的设置,但是我没有做过,不敢胡说。
运行php,需要设置c:winntphp.ini的权限,让everyone有读取权限即可。如果php的sessiON目录设置为c:winnttemp目录,此目录应该让everyone有读取写入权限。为提高性能,php设置为使用isapi解析,d:php目录让everyone有读取,列出文件夹目录,读取及运行权限。至于php.ini的设置,这里我就不说了。第一我不很懂,第二我只讲系统权限设置。
运行cgi,设置d:perl让everyone有读取,列出文件夹目录,读取及运行权限。顺便说下,cgi设置为使用isapi方式解析有利于安全和性能。
现在说下让人头大的Serv-U的设置了。这东西功能确实强大,但是安全性不怎么好,需要我们来改造。最首先的是溢出攻击,5.0.11好象已经没有这个缺陷了。其次是修改ini配置文件,这里已经没有权限修改了,略过不提。据我所知现在唯一的办法就是使用默认的管理帐号和密码添加有写入执行权限的帐号来执行木马了。
把默认帐号密码修改掉就完了,这个东西直接使用editplus之类的编辑器打开ServUDaemon.exe和ServUAdmin.exe修改就可以了。如果懒得麻烦,随便什么语言写个程序都很容易作到。我以前写过一个这样的东西,方便自己设置。现在Serv-U基本上没有什么问题了。
至于数据库,权限已经不用设置了,直接继承d盘根目录就可以。至于里面的帐号密码该怎么设置,我也懒得说了。
现在最后一点,就是设置c:winntsystem32目录和他下面的一些东西了。很多程序运行需要这里的动态连接库,而且这里文件太多,我也没有弄明白所有的,把目录c:winntsystem32给everyone赋予读取,列出文件夹目录,读取及运行即可。
其实,这样做是不安全的,但是别慌,我们还没有完。在这个目录下面,我们还需要对几个特别程序进行单独的设置。首先就是cacls.exe,嘿嘿,先把这个设置了在说别的。这东东是设置权限用的,让它不继承父目录权限,并且让它拒绝任何人访问,因为我们一般不使用这个鸟东西。其他的要设置的程序列表如下:net.exe,cmd.exe,,这几个程序设置成只允许改名后的administrator访问。
现在就想起这么多,这是今天上班空闲时间零零碎碎写的,以后再补充吧。
补充:禁止 非管理员组访问winnt目录 再把需要调用的文件 从winnt弄出来 重新 赋予它读取路径。
windows虚拟机有什么用处?
那我们来盘点一下Windows虚拟主机常见的一些功能,本文以bluehost香港Windows虚拟主机为例。
优势一:配置强大的控制面板。
与独立服务器不同,虚拟主机一般都会提供相应的控制面板,这样能够很轻松的管理内容,比如网站网页管理,查看统计,创建邮件账户等等,以及一键安装博客,安装购物车等功能模块。
优势二:超强的架构。
Windows虚拟主机所在机房都是一流的数据中心,处理器都双四核处理器,且所有的配置是可以扩展的。
优势三:客户支持。
Windows虚拟主机在线时间长,提供 IP Blocking服务。
优势四:配置高。
双E5530 2.40GHz至强四核超线程处理器
24GB内存
250GB RAID 1 (镜像) OS驱动
1 TB RAID 1 (镜像) 客户数据缓存驱动器
电池支持,所有驱动均有RAID控制器
冗余电源, 高压交流电和火灾监测系统
优势五:安全性高。
可以针对一些病毒进行清除与检测,能够进行密码保护,加密FTP访问,提供IP屏蔽服务,可以自定义错误页面,有防盗链保护功能。
优势六:邮件服务完善。
可以支持无限的邮件账户,支持POP3和SMTP收发,很多企业创建邮件时完全不用担心,且都是非常容易操作的网页邮局。
优势七:其他功能。
支持Blackberry, iPhone, Android和PDA,免费DNS管理,域名转发,路径转发,隐藏转发等等。
以上说的都是Windows虚拟主机本身的一些功能,如果再配合不同的带宽则不同的优势又有所不同。比如Windows美国虚拟主机,它们的带宽大,流量充足,做外贸非常合适,如果是Windows香港虚拟主机,那么对于国内的个人建站或中小企业建站,免备案服务非常受欢迎,而且ping值访问速度非常快,尤其是以广东地区更为明显。
如何在Windows系统中配置Apache虚拟主机
在Windows系统中配置Apache虚拟主机的方法:
1、打开{Apache安装目录}/conf/extra目录,找到httpd-vhosts.conf文件
2、编辑httpd-vhosts.conf文件,添加如下内容:
VirtualHost
*:80
ServerAdmin
webmaster@youremail.com
DocumentRoot
"c:/your_web_root"
ServerName
your.domain.com
ErrorLog
"logs/your_web_error.log"
CustomLog
"logs/your_web_access.log"
common
/VirtualHost
3、打开{Apache安装目录}/conf目录,找到httpd.conf文件
4、将附加配置文件httpd-vhosts.conf包含进来,此处只需要将注释符号#去掉即可。
5、如果只是在本地做测试,则你还需要在hosts文件中配置一个域名解析条目,在C:/windows/system32/drivers/etc/目录下找到hosts文件
6、完成以上步骤后,重启Apahce。
什么是虚拟主机
虚拟主机(英语:virtualhosting)或称共享主机(sharedwebhosting),又称虚拟服务器,是一种在单一主机或主机群上,实现多网域服务的方法,可以运行多个网站或服务的技术。虚拟主机之间完全独立,并可由用户自行管理,虚拟并非指不存在,而是指空间是由实体的服务器延伸而来,其硬件系统可以是基于服务器群,或者单个服务器。
其技术是互联网服务器采用的节省服务器硬件成本的技术,虚拟主机技术主要应用于HTTP,FTP,EMAIL等多项服务,将一台服务器的某项或者全部服务内容逻辑划分为多个服务单位,对外表现为多个服务器,从而充分利用服务器硬件资源。如果划分是系统级别的,则称为虚拟服务器。
/iknow-pic.cdn.bcebos.com/faedab64034f78f0c4f31bea76310a55b3191c2a"target="_blank"title="点击查看大图"class="ikqb_img_alink"/iknow-pic.cdn.bcebos.com/faedab64034f78f0c4f31bea76310a55b3191c2a?x-bce-process=image%2Fresize%2Cm_lfit%2Cw_600%2Ch_800%2Climit_1%2Fquality%2Cq_85%2Fformat%2Cf_auto"esrc=""/
扩展资料:
虚拟主机的关键技术在于,即使在同一台硬件、同一个操作系统上,运行着为多个用户打开的不同的服务器程式,也互不干扰。而各个用户拥有自己的一部分系统资源(IP地址、文档存储空间、内存、CPU等)。各个虚拟主机之间完全独立,在外界看来,每一台虚拟主机和一台单独的主机的表现完全相同。所以这种被虚拟化的逻辑主机被形象地称为“虚拟主机”。
参考资料来源:/baike.baidu.com/item/%E8%99%9A%E6%8B%9F%E4%B8%BB%E6%9C%BA/208420?fr=aladdin"target="_blank"title="只支持选中一个链接时生效"百度百科-虚拟主机
参考资料来源:/baike.baidu.com/item/%E6%9C%8D%E5%8A%A1%E5%99%A8"target="_blank"title="只支持选中一个链接时生效"百度百科-服务器
虚拟主机的两个系统Linux和Windows,哪个好?
其实二者都挺好的,主要要看你建站的需求,所以你需要知道这两者的区别:
1、操作系统不同
windows虚拟主机则是由windows系统的服务器开设出来的主机,其中windows server系统环境大多为win2008,和win2012,小部分主机商可能还有win2003。目前windows server2016还未普及。
linux虚拟主机则由linux系统搭建开设出来的主机,其中linux系统有多种,主流的为CentOs、Ubuntu、Debian、Redhat这四种。
他们最大的区别是系统不同,开设出来的虚拟主机也有所不同。
linux服务器,运行的web组件是Apache+mysql, 支持PHP和MYSQL为主,部分linux能支持JSP。
Windows服务器,运行的web组件是IIS,数据库为SQL server为主,IIS版本由6-8不等。主要支持ASP、PHP等,所以windows的主机也号称全能主机。
2、支持开发语言不同
Windows虚拟主机支持asp开发的网站,而Linux虚拟主机支持php开发的网站。比如常见的织梦、DZ、PHPCMS、帝国等知名CMS系统都是基于Linux进行开发的,如果大家使用的是上述CMS系统,需要购买Linux虚拟主机。而常见的zblog是基于Windows进行开发的,如果使用zblog搭建个人独立博客的话,需要购买Windows虚拟主机。
3、稳定性
从稳定性来看的话,小恩更推荐大家使用Linux虚拟主机,windows虚拟主机的稳定性会比linux差一些,因为linux开源,一般漏洞相比windows较少一些,攻击会相对少。在一个是window界面占的资源会比linux的多,因此运行起来会比较慢。所以稳定性的话liunx会好一些。
4、价格
一般而言,Windows虚拟主机和Linux虚拟主机价格基本是没有差别的,像我们平时在买衣服时,不可能因为衣服的号码不同,价格也不同。再给大家推荐个Linux虚拟主机,可以,免费使用的。
可以考虑BlueHost,提供Plan A、Plan B以及Plan C三种方案,支持Linux和Windows两种操作系统,搜索主机侦探通过站内优惠链接可以享受30%优惠。
虚拟主机windows的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于虚拟主机评测网、虚拟主机windows的信息别忘了在本站进行查找喔。
相关文章
发表评论
评论列表
- 这篇文章还没有收到评论,赶紧来抢沙发吧~